Overview
HD6417032VF12V from Renesas Technology Corp. is a 32-bit RISC microcontroller based on the SuperH™ SH1-DSP CPU core, featuring on-chip 16-bit integrated timer pulse unit (ITU), serial communication interface (SCI), A/D converter, direct memory access controller (DMAC), and bus state controller (BSC); operates at up to 12.5 MHz with 3.3 V supply and −40 to +85 °C industrial temperature range for embedded control in motor drives and industrial automation.
For engineers reviewing the HD6417032VF12V datasheet, HD6417032VF12V pinout, HD6417032VF12V application, or HD6417032VF12V equivalent, key selection criteria include its ROMless architecture, QFP-112 package, 3.3 V operation, 12.5 MHz max frequency, and integrated peripheral set including ITU, SCI, and DMAC - all critical for real-time deterministic control in space-constrained industrial systems.
Technical Context
The HD6417032VF12V implements the SH-1 instruction set with 32-bit internal architecture and supports MCU Mode 0/1/2 and PROM Mode for flexible boot configuration. Its CPU includes 16 general-purpose registers, a 32-bit program counter, and dedicated MAC unit supporting 16×16 signed/unsigned multiply operations in 1–3 cycles.
Hardware exception handling covers resets, address errors, NMI, IRQ, and trap instructions with priority-ranked vector table; on-chip peripherals are memory-mapped in the H'5000000–H'5FFFFFF peripheral module space using 512-byte register windows with shadow addressing for consistent access across multiple 32 KB regions.

Pinout & Package
HD6417032VF12V is housed in a 112-pin plastic quad flat package (QFP) designated PRQP0112JA-A, with 0.65 mm lead pitch and body size 22.0 × 22.0 mm. Pin functions are mode-dependent and configured via the Pin Function Controller (PFC).

FAQ
What is the maximum operating frequency of the HD6417032VF12V?
The HD6417032VF12V has a maximum operating frequency of 12.5 MHz when powered at 3.3 V. This frequency is specified under industrial temperature conditions (−40 to +85 °C) and defines the upper limit for instruction execution rate, peripheral timing resolution, and real-time interrupt response. The HD6417032VF12V achieves this using an internal clock pulse generator (CPG) that accepts external crystal or clock inputs and performs duty-cycle correction for stable internal timing.
Does the HD6417032VF12V include on-chip memory?
No, the HD6417032VF12V is a ROMless microcontroller - it contains no on-chip program memory. It relies entirely on external memory (Flash, EPROM, or ROM) connected via its multiplexed 16-bit address/data bus. However, it does integrate 2 KB of on-chip RAM for data storage and stack operations. This ROMless architecture allows flexible firmware updates and eliminates mask ROM costs, making the HD6417032VF12V suitable for prototyping and low-volume custom applications.
Which communication interfaces are integrated into the HD6417032VF12V?
The HD6417032VF12V integrates one Serial Communication Interface (SCI) module supporting both asynchronous (UART) and synchronous (SPI-like) modes, plus multiprocessor communication capability. It does not include CAN, I²C, or USB controllers. The SCI provides full-duplex serial communication with programmable baud rates, framing error detection, and interrupt-driven operation - sufficient for host connectivity, debugging, and fieldbus slave roles in industrial systems using the HD6417032VF12V.
What package type and pin count does the HD6417032VF12V use?
The HD6417032VF12V uses a 112-pin plastic quad flat package (QFP) with part code PRQP0112JA-A, measuring 22.0 × 22.0 mm with 0.65 mm lead pitch. This package is RoHS-compliant and designed for standard surface-mount assembly processes. Pin functions are configurable via the Pin Function Controller (PFC), allowing shared pins to serve multiple roles (e.g., GPIO, timer output, or serial I/O) depending on system requirements - a key flexibility feature of the HD6417032VF12V in space-constrained designs.
